Obverse description At centre, Godfrey of Bouillon is depicted in full martial regalia, clad in chainmail hauberk, plate armour, and a visored helmet, brandishing a battle axe in his right hand. Upon his surcoat and shield is displayed the Cross of Jerusalem, rendered in vivid color, identifying him as the first ruler of the crusader Kingdom of Jerusalem. The heraldic composition frames the armoured effigy against a stylized background, conveying the chivalric and crusading themes of the series. The obverse legend arcs along the upper and lower periphery of the field, reading 10 EURO REPUBLIK ÖSTERREICH 2019.

Reverse description The reverse depicts the chivalric ceremony of the accolade, in which a crowned king confers knighthood upon a squire kneeling before him in a posture of submission and devotion. The king is shown placing or lowering a sword upon the shoulder of the recipient, the defining gesture of the dubbing ritual as practiced in medieval European courts. The figures are rendered in a detailed, illustrative style evoking illuminated manuscript traditions, with period-accurate costume and court setting suggested by the composition. The scene commemorates the rites of chivalry central to the broader Knights Tales commemorative series issued by the Austrian Mint.
